Perwira GER, which stands for Pegawai Ehwal Agama Rejimen, is a vital role within the Malaysian Armed Forces, specifically concerning religious affairs officers. These officers play a crucial role in providing religious guidance, moral support, and spiritual development to military personnel. Their presence ensures that the religious needs of soldiers, sailors, and airmen are met, fostering a sense of community and ethical conduct within the armed forces. It's not just about sermons and prayers, though. Perwira GERs are deeply involved in counseling, welfare activities, and even conflict resolution, making them an indispensable part of the military ecosystem. They also help bridge the gap between the military and the wider religious community, promoting understanding and cooperation. How to Become a Perwira GER

Okay, so you're thinking, "This Perwira GER gig sounds pretty cool. How do I get in on that?" Well, the path to becoming a Perwira GER is a bit specific, and it's not your typical 9-to-5 job application process. First off, you generally need a solid foundation in Islamic studies or a related field. Think degrees in Usuluddin (theology), Syariah (Islamic law), or Arabic Language—something that shows you've got a deep understanding of religious principles. Once you've got the academic side sorted, you'll typically need to go through a selection process within the Malaysian Armed Forces. This might involve interviews, religious knowledge assessments, and physical fitness tests. They need to make sure you're not only spiritually sound but also capable of handling the demands of military life. Upon selection, you'll undergo specialized training to equip you with the skills and knowledge needed to perform your duties effectively. This training covers a range of topics, including military ethics, counseling techniques, and community engagement strategies. You'll learn how to provide spiritual guidance in a military context, how to support soldiers in times of crisis, and how to promote religious understanding and tolerance within the armed forces.
